    Hey folks..so yeah it hit us at 0834 this morning. I had just finished up working for the day and was in my room watching a movie. I was roughly 200-250 meters away from the blast. My wall actually buckled from the blast. Many people in my building had their AC units blown out and their window blast shield blown off. Thankfully there are many buildings in our compound and they absorbed a lot of it. The shockwave was still pretty good, we had car parts shrewn all over the place. Thankfully no CF were killed, just had some of our Macedonian FP guys were hurt (they had the blast gates shut). The scene at our med center was not good and reminded me of a day in DS. Two of my buddies barracks were right on the other side of the wall and partially destroyed. We are expecting more shit in the next couple of days.

    Thanks for everyone's prayers and words!
